Online Dynamic Pricing of Complementary Products
By: Marco Mussi, Marcello Restelli
Potential Business Impact:
Smarter pricing boosts store profits by selling related items.
Traditional pricing paradigms, once dominated by static models and rule-based heuristics, are increasingly being replaced by dynamic, data-driven approaches powered by machine learning algorithms. Despite their growing sophistication, most dynamic pricing algorithms focus on optimizing the price of each product independently, disregarding potential interactions among items. By neglecting these interdependencies in consumer demand across related goods, sellers may fail to capture the full potential of coordinated pricing strategies. In this paper, we address this problem by exploring dynamic pricing mechanisms designed explicitly for complementary products, aiming to exploit their joint demand structure to maximize overall revenue. We present an online learning algorithm considering both positive and negative interactions between products' demands. The algorithm utilizes transaction data to identify advantageous complementary relationships through an integer programming problem between different items, and then optimizes pricing strategies using data-driven and computationally efficient multi-armed bandit solutions based on heteroscedastic Gaussian processes. We validate our solution in a simulated environment, and we demonstrate that our solution improves the revenue w.r.t. a comparable learning algorithm ignoring such interactions.
Similar Papers
Bayesian Optimization for Dynamic Pricing and Learning
Machine Learning (CS)
Sets prices to make more money from sales.
Algorithmic Collusion of Pricing and Advertising on E-commerce Platforms
General Economics
AI helps online stores sell cheaper when you search more.
How Market Volatility Shapes Algorithmic Collusion: A Comparative Analysis of Learning-Based Pricing Algorithms
Machine Learning (CS)
Makes online stores charge more when you're not looking.